ER模型关系模型.ppt

上传人:小飞机 文档编号:6505156 上传时间:2023-11-07 格式:PPT 页数:10 大小:269.99KB
返回 下载 相关 举报
ER模型关系模型.ppt_第1页
第1页 / 共10页
ER模型关系模型.ppt_第2页
第2页 / 共10页
ER模型关系模型.ppt_第3页
第3页 / 共10页
ER模型关系模型.ppt_第4页
第4页 / 共10页
ER模型关系模型.ppt_第5页
第5页 / 共10页
点击查看更多>>
资源描述

《ER模型关系模型.ppt》由会员分享,可在线阅读,更多相关《ER模型关系模型.ppt(10页珍藏版)》请在三一办公上搜索。

1、1,三类数据抽象,依据抽象方法和原理来逐级建立ER图分类抽象:Classfication定义对象值与型之间“is member of”的语义,实体型就是分类抽象:如“学生”是实体型,张三是其中一员,表达语义“is member of 学生”,张三具有和所有学生共同的行为(学习某门课程)和特征(具有学号、班号等)描述方法如右图所示:,用途:定义某类实体型的成员,2,聚集抽象,用途:定义实体的成份表达语义:对象内部类型和成份之间“is part of”的含义,即实体和属性之间的关系,还可以表示更复杂的聚集,如右图,一个实体的属性是聚集成另一个实体的属性:,3,概括抽象,用途:定义实体型间子类的关系

2、,“is subset of”的语义,这里子类继承父类的所有属性,在绘制ER图时,子类不用再画出父类的所有属性,只要画出自身特有的属性即可,4,概括抽象,另一种表示方法:实体之间的包含联系ISA=“is a”,表示高层实体和低层实体之间的“父类子类”联系。,5,概念设计的实质,利用抽象机制对需求分析阶段收集到的数据进行分类、组织(聚集),形成实体、实体的属性,标识实体的码,确定实体之间的联系类型,设计局部E-R图具体步骤和方法:选择局部应用:每层数据流图DFD作为局部ER图的设计出发点逐层设计分ER图:依据数据字典确定实体、属性和联系,局部ER图汇总成分ER图,最终分ER图总ER图划分实体和属

3、性的原则:属性不能再分,不能是另一些属性的聚集属性不能与实体有任何联系例:职工有“电话号码”属性,但如果一个人有多个电话号码,就要抽象出“电话”实体另外描述,职工,6,ER模型关系模型,转换规则:实体型关系模式:实体的属性就是关系的属性,实体的码就是关系的码;联系关系模式:与该联系相连的各实体的码以及联系的属性转换为关系的属性,该关系的码则有四种情况:1:1联系:每个实体的码均为该关系的候选码;该联系转化成的关系模式可与任一端实体合并1:n联系:关系的码为n端实体的码;该联系转化成的关系模式可与n端实体合并m:n联系:关系的码为诸实体码的组合;只能是独立的关系模式多元联系:关系的码为诸实体码的组合;只能是独立的关系模式具有相同码的关系可以合并,7,示例,8,示例,9,示例,10,总结数据库设计过程,确定存储哪些数据,建立哪些应用,常用的操作及对象有哪些等。,对需求分析所得到数据的更高层的抽象描述。,将概念模型所描述的数据映射为某个特定的DBMS模式数据。,ER模型ODL,数据字典数据流图,对已经确定的逻辑结构选择适当的物理结构,包括存储结构、存取路径、存储分配,数据库的装入数据库的试运行数据库的运行维护,

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 生活休闲 > 在线阅读


备案号:宁ICP备20000045号-2

经营许可证:宁B2-20210002

宁公网安备 64010402000987号